lbcoder wrote: > Its actually little more than TRIVIAL to implement this.
There's a whole patch system awaiting your code contribution. If that doesn't fit your plans, do any of the other things I suggested to try to help make it happen. If it's trivial, it will get implemented quickly, particularly with some form of financial incentive. My estimate of "difficult" is based on my recollections of the threads from early 2009 where this issue was discussed ad nauseum, and all the little corner cases that "trivial" implementations may not cover (e.g., SD card ejection). But, if it's trivial to implement, so much the better.
